Assistant Farm Manager Jobs in Quincy, California, USA at Lost Sierra Food Project

Location: Quincy

Full Time Seasonal;
March 10, 2025-Nov 3, 2025 (32-40 hours per week)
The Assistant Farm Manager plays a key role in connecting the community with our hands-on regenerative agricultural practices and locally grown food.

The Assistant Farm Manager reports to the Farm Manager and assists them with the production of vegetables, berries, and flowers for the farm. In coordination with the Farm Manager, Assistant Farm Manager works with the farm crew to operate all aspects of our 2.5 acre educational and production farm, Rugged Roots. The Assistant Farm Manager is responsible for running weekly farm stands and overseeing our on-farm volunteer program.

In coordination with the Farm Manager and the Program Manager, the Assistant Farm Manager will delegate weekly and daily tasks to volunteers, college interns, and seasonal farm crew staff.
